Cereals ready-to-eat, POST, HONEY BUNCHES OF OATS, with real strawberries vs Honey roll sausage, beef

Nutrition comparison per 100g serving

Macronutrient Comparison

Nutrient Cereals ready-to-eat, POST, HONEY BUNCHES OF OATS, with real strawberries Honey roll sausage, beef Winner
Calories 399 kcal 182 kcal
Total Fat 4.9g 10.5g
Saturated Fat 0.6g 4.1g
Cholesterol 0mg 50mg
Sodium 410mg 1320mg
Total Carbohydrates 83.3g 2.2g
Dietary Fiber 5.4g 0g
Sugars 24g 0g
Protein 6.7g 18.6g

Vitamin Comparison

Vitamin Cereals ready-to-eat, POST, HONEY BUNCHES OF OATS, with real strawberries Honey roll sausage, beef
Vitamin C 15.6mg 0mg
Vitamin D 3.2mcg 1mcg
Thiamin (B1) 1.2mg 0.1mg
Riboflavin (B2) 1.4mg 0.2mg
Niacin (B3) 16.1mg 4.2mg
Vitamin B6 1.7mg 0.3mg
Folate 535mcg 4mcg
Vitamin B12 4.8mcg 2.4mcg

Mineral Comparison

Mineral Cereals ready-to-eat, POST, HONEY BUNCHES OF OATS, with real strawberries Honey roll sausage, beef
Calcium 26mg 9mg
Iron 26.1mg 2.2mg
Magnesium 46mg 16mg
Phosphorus 139mg 137mg
Potassium 219mg 291mg
Zinc 1mg 3.2mg
Selenium 0mcg 15.6mcg
